French lawmakers on Thursday will debate and vote on a government-backed draft law that could criminalize online pro-life advocacy. Targeting websites offering counseling, practical support and information resources to women considering having an abortion, the legislation would extend the ambit of already-illegal “interference” in abortion to cover digital media.
(Update: The French National Assembly on Thursday adopted the controversial bill, with the support of leftists and a majority of centrists, while right wing lawmakers opposed it. The measure now goes to the Senate. Family Minister Laurence Rossignol argued during the debate that “freedom of expression should not be confused with manipulating minds.”) FULL STORY
